RFC because it *still* doesn't work, just like v1.

However this time the changes are extremely minimal, and now
I really *really* don't understand why they don't work, because
as far as I can tell the new locking is *identical* with the
current i/o path.

In particular, the actual access happens between _prepare
and _complete, just like before.  Indeed, since this doesn't
work as-is, then I can't believe the atomic path works either.

I have included the TLB_BSWAP stuff just so that the
patch set is self-contained.

I did experiment with qemu_ram_addr_from_host_nofail(), but
an assertion for equality with addr + iotlbentry->addr does
not trigger.  As expected, really, since that's what the i/o
path uses.  One more cleanup for the atomics path...

Ideas?
